The Blue Jays VP of baseball operations Ben Cherington has been hired by the Pirates to take their GM job:

Cherington was hired by the Blue Jays in September of 2016, and he worked on building the minor league system after doing the same for the Red Sox.
He has done a very good job for the Jays, our minor league system has improved in his time with the Jays.
We knew other teams would be looking at him since he is so well thought of in baseball. I am sort of surprised he took the Pirates job, he has passed on offers before, waiting for the right fit. I’m didn’t think the Pirates would be the best fit. I thought he would look for a team more willing to spend money.
The Blue Jays have a big hole to fill now. It will be interesting to see if the team looks outside the organization to fill his spot or if they move someone up.
